Implementation of Functional Languages
Editat de Chris Clack, Kevin Hammond, Tony Davieen Limba Engleză Paperback – 26 aug 1998
The 21 revised full papers presented were selected from the 34 papers accepted for presentation at the workshop during a second round of thorough a-posteriori reviewing. The book is divided in sections on compilation, types, benchmarking and profiling, parallelism, interaction, language design, and garbage collection.
Preț: 326.88 lei
Preț vechi: 408.60 lei
-20%
Puncte Express: 490
Carte tipărită la comandă
Livrare economică 09-23 iulie
Livrare prin curier în România Termenul estimat este afișat lângă disponibilitate.
Transport gratuit de la 400.00 lei Plată online sau ramburs, în funcție de opțiunile comenzii.
Retur gratuit în 14 zile Comandă securizată și suport în română.
Specificații
ISBN-13: 9783540648499
ISBN-10: 3540648496
Pagini: 392
Ilustrații: X, 382 p.
Dimensiuni: 155 x 235 x 22 mm
Greutate: 0.59 kg
Ediția:1998
Editura: Springer
Locul publicării:Berlin, Heidelberg, Germany
ISBN-10: 3540648496
Pagini: 392
Ilustrații: X, 382 p.
Dimensiuni: 155 x 235 x 22 mm
Greutate: 0.59 kg
Ediția:1998
Editura: Springer
Locul publicării:Berlin, Heidelberg, Germany
Public țintă
ResearchCuprins
C--: A portable assembly language.- The brisk machine: A simplified STG machine.- A Haskell to Java Virtual Machine code compiler.- Common subexpressions are uncommon in lazy functional languages.- With-loop-folding in Sac-condensing consecutive array operations.- Types for register allocation.- Types for 0, 1 or many uses.- Fully persistent graphs—which one to choose?.- Auburn: A kit for benchmarking functional data structures.- Complete and partial redex trails of functional computations.- Engineering large parallel functional programs.- Parallelising a large functional program or: Keeping LOLITA busy.- Naira: A parallel 2Haskell compiler.- Lazy thread and task creation in parallel graph-reduction.- DREAM: The distributed Eden abstract machine.- Using multicasting for optimising data-parallelism.- Using concurrent Haskell to develop views over an active repository.- Interactive functional objects in Clean.- Programming in the large: The algebraic-functional language Opal 2?.- Context patterns, part II.- A compacting garbage collector for unidirectional heaps.